I currently have a 1500 Valk Tourer / Lehman live axle. I love it on the road where it handles, corners and rides like a dream. However, it can be h*// for the rider.

Roadsmith currently even even after all the years, makes an IRS conversion for the Valk 1500.

I'm seriously thinking of purchasing a low mileage Valk Interstate and having it converted to a Roadsmith IRS. As triked Valks are somewhat rare, I've never found this Roadsmith model in the course of my travels.

I would love to hear from anyone who has this conversion.

Bought a 99 Interstate with 3,400 miles and had it Roadsmith triked this spring. Complete Cycle in Rome Georgia did the conversion. Geat work and great paint

Have a 10 GL1800 Roadsmith and a 15 Spyder RT. Like the Valkyrie the best
